Searched refs:ilb (Results 1 – 4 of 4) sorted by relevance
516 struct inet_listen_hashbucket *ilb) in inet_reuseport_add_sock() argument522 sk_for_each_rcu(sk2, &ilb->head) { in inet_reuseport_add_sock()540 struct inet_listen_hashbucket *ilb; in __inet_hash() local548 ilb = &hashinfo->listening_hash[inet_sk_listen_hashfn(sk)]; in __inet_hash()550 spin_lock(&ilb->lock); in __inet_hash()552 err = inet_reuseport_add_sock(sk, ilb); in __inet_hash()558 hlist_add_tail_rcu(&sk->sk_node, &ilb->head); in __inet_hash()560 hlist_add_head_rcu(&sk->sk_node, &ilb->head); in __inet_hash()562 ilb->count++; in __inet_hash()566 spin_unlock(&ilb->lock); in __inet_hash()[all …]
916 struct inet_listen_hashbucket *ilb; in inet_diag_dump_icsk() local919 ilb = &hashinfo->listening_hash[i]; in inet_diag_dump_icsk()920 spin_lock(&ilb->lock); in inet_diag_dump_icsk()921 sk_for_each(sk, &ilb->head) { in inet_diag_dump_icsk()942 spin_unlock(&ilb->lock); in inet_diag_dump_icsk()949 spin_unlock(&ilb->lock); in inet_diag_dump_icsk()
2151 struct inet_listen_hashbucket *ilb; in listening_get_next() local2156 ilb = &tcp_hashinfo.listening_hash[st->bucket]; in listening_get_next()2157 spin_lock(&ilb->lock); in listening_get_next()2158 sk = sk_head(&ilb->head); in listening_get_next()2162 ilb = &tcp_hashinfo.listening_hash[st->bucket]; in listening_get_next()2174 spin_unlock(&ilb->lock); in listening_get_next()
9319 int ilb; in find_new_ilb() local9321 for_each_cpu_and(ilb, nohz.idle_cpus_mask, in find_new_ilb()9323 if (idle_cpu(ilb)) in find_new_ilb()9324 return ilb; in find_new_ilb()